Sun hours in Yverdon-les-Bains

How sunny is Yverdon-les-Bains? Over a year the sun delivers 1,602 kilowatt-hours onto every square metre here — in June roughly 3 times as much per day as in December. “Sun hours” has two meanings: the weather report counts how long the sun shines. For solar power what matters is how much energy arrives — and that is what this page shows, as peak sun hours (hours of full sun power).

For solar planning this means: an optimally tilted, south-facing array (35°) harvests an annual average of 4.39 peak sun hours per day in Yverdon-les-Bains. In 9 out of 10 years at least 1,491 kWh/m² are reached. All values are computed from this location’s satellite hourly data, not estimated.

Optimal tilt angle in Yverdon-les-Bains

The annual optimum for Yverdon-les-Bains is 40° south; anything between 26° and 51° counts as equivalent (below 2% difference). For winter operation (off-grid) 65° is optimal, for summer use 20°. Flat-laid modules lose 17.1 % versus the optimum. Adjusting twice a year would add 3.3 % here, monthly adjustment 4.2 % — only relevant for adjustable mounts.

Is a balcony solar kit worth it in Yverdon-les-Bains?

A vertical south-facing railing in Yverdon-les-Bains harvests 1,136 kWh/m² per year — 71 % of what an optimally tilted 35° panel yields at the same spot. December softens the penalty: with the low winter sun, the vertical plane reaches 109 % of the 35° December value, computed from the same hourly data with its own plane transposition.
